In 2006, Ezra Levant was one of the only publishers to print the so-called "Mohammed Cartoons." An Alberta imam filed a complaint to the Human Rights Commission, charging Levant with printing "hate speech." On January 11, 2008, Levant was interrogated by an HRC official. This video -- a stirring defense of everyone's right to freedom of speech -- went viral, getting over 600,000 views on YouTube. As of July 2015, Levant is once again under attack by the Human Rights Commissions.
